The Canadian Security Intelligence Service (CSIS) is looking for IT Graduates to join their organization.

Closing Date:  2018-09-26                                  Reference Number:  18- 968-07-081

Job Category:  Entry Level                                  Who Can Apply:  Canadian Citizens

Location:  Ottawa, Ontario                                 Salary Range:  $61,380 – $74,670

Job Summary:

We are seeking upcoming and recent graduates from Information Technology Programs who are interested in joining an organization that offers opportunities to work in a stimulating and challenging environment, where technology plays a crucial and strategic role.

Our IT professionals are involved in creating or maintaining solutions, systems, platforms and tools, or skillfully integrating existing commercially off the shelf products, with the overall objective of protecting Canada and its citizens against terrorism, espionage and other threats to national security.

Status:  Indeterminate (permanent) or Term – 1 year

Education:

Candidates applying must be a graduate or within one (1) year of obtaining a university bachelor’s degree or technologist designation in the field of Information Technology.

The educational program must be from an accredited learning institution recognized in Canada.

Security Requirements:

You must be eligible for an Enhanced Top Secret security clearance. The process involves a security interview and a polygraph. There is also a background investigation that includes credit and financial checks. Using illegal drugs is a crime. Drug use is an important factor in your reliability and suitability assessment. This is part of the selection process. So do not use drugs starting from when you submit your application.
